Annual report pursuant to Section 13 and 15(d)

Income Taxes (Details 1)

v2.4.1.9
Income Taxes (Details 1) (USD $)
12 Months Ended
Dec. 31, 2014
Dec. 31, 2013
Schedule of difference between the income tax provision and the U.S. Federal statutory rate    
Federal income taxes at 34% $ (8,393,753)us-gaap_IncomeTaxReconciliationIncomeTaxExpenseBenefitAtFederalStatutoryIncomeTaxRate $ (3,663,089)us-gaap_IncomeTaxReconciliationIncomeTaxExpenseBenefitAtFederalStatutoryIncomeTaxRate
Federal income taxes at 34%, Percentage 34.00%us-gaap_EffectiveIncomeTaxRateReconciliationAtFederalStatutoryIncomeTaxRate 34.00%us-gaap_EffectiveIncomeTaxRateReconciliationAtFederalStatutoryIncomeTaxRate
Stock-based compensation 2,135,414us-gaap_IncomeTaxReconciliationNondeductibleExpenseShareBasedCompensationCost 163,519us-gaap_IncomeTaxReconciliationNondeductibleExpenseShareBasedCompensationCost
Stock-based compensation, Percentage 8.65%us-gaap_EffectiveIncomeTaxRateReconciliationNondeductibleExpenseShareBasedCompensationCost 1.52%us-gaap_EffectiveIncomeTaxRateReconciliationNondeductibleExpenseShareBasedCompensationCost
Change in fair value of derivatives 750,073us-gaap_IncomeTaxReconciliationOtherAdjustments 1,420,993us-gaap_IncomeTaxReconciliationOtherAdjustments
Change in fair value of derivatives, Percentage 3.04%us-gaap_EffectiveIncomeTaxRateReconciliationOtherAdjustments 13.19%us-gaap_EffectiveIncomeTaxRateReconciliationOtherAdjustments
Other 526,224us-gaap_IncomeTaxReconciliationOtherReconcilingItems   
Other, Percentage 2.13%us-gaap_EffectiveIncomeTaxRateReconciliationOtherReconcilingItemsPercent   
Change in valuation allowance 4,982,042us-gaap_IncomeTaxReconciliationChangeInDeferredTaxAssetsValuationAllowance 2,078,577us-gaap_IncomeTaxReconciliationChangeInDeferredTaxAssetsValuationAllowance
Change in valuation allowance, Percent 20.18%us-gaap_EffectiveIncomeTaxRateReconciliationChangeInDeferredTaxAssetsValuationAllowance 19.29%us-gaap_EffectiveIncomeTaxRateReconciliationChangeInDeferredTaxAssetsValuationAllowance
Provision for income tax      
Provision for income tax, Percent